Tomorrow I will be 3 weeks into this mashed up programme of 12 weeks duration.

Tomorrow should see the completion of 40x minimum one hour sessions.

It has grown and may well grow further.It consists of treadmill HIIT Sprinting intervals,as per Get Fit in 6mins, daily.

All body Strength 450 reps on 15 resistance m/cs, daily.

Core strengthing and toning exercises , 9 off , from the biggest loser.Twice daily.

Plyometric jumping as a HIIT session with plyometric blocks.Daily.

Lastly at present, looking to do the complete 60 approx, all body exercises from the biggest loser spread over a week.At least do the intermediate level number of reps and progress to advance reps.

Found belt speed has built up from 10kph to 16.5 kph for the 30 seconds intervals.

Found I can sail through 450 reps at moderate load settings in 20 mins.

A crude measure of my VO2 max has now registered an excellent level.

Looking to reset on completion of this 4th week and try and do 3 outside runs over the holiday period and the biggest loser core exercises daily.Return and commence 2nd month.

Have not dropped any weight yet from the pot, so I am going to be boring over Xmas.Certainly not looking to gain and undo the hard work.
